How to survive the flight to Petersbach?
We've rounded up all the info you need to make your flight a stress-free experience. Follow our tips and tricks and you'll be cruising through airport security and exploring Petersbach in no time.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• The trick to having an amazing flight experience is to be prepared. Start with the essentials: passport, travel docs, credit cards and vital medications. Next, take on board items that'll help keep you occupied, like some electronic devices or a magazine. It's also wise to pack your chargers, a neck pillow and a pair of earphones. Finally, be sure to chuck in toiletry items like a toothbrush, deodorant and a spare set of clothes.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of restricted items differs between airlines,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es things like screwdrivers, blades, aerosol cans and bleaching agents. Sporting equipment like hockey sticks, and items that could harm passengers, such as firearms and swords, aren't allowed in the cabin either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ort really should be the goal when deciding what to wear during your flight. Consider your footwear choice with care too, as swollen feet are a common side effect of flying. Roomy, closed-toed shoes are your best bet.
  • A serious condition by the name of D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a potential risk on long-haul flights. It's the result of blood clots forming due to inactivity and poor circulation. Doing leg and foot exercises while seated helps to prevent this happening. Wearing a good-quality pair of compression socks also helps reduce your ris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Petersbach?
It's all about being prepared. We've compiled some handy tips and tricks for an easy trip through security. Look out Petersbach, here you come:

  • First things first. Your travel ID and boarding pass will need to be inspected by security personnel. Have them close by to avoid fumbling around for them.
  • Next up, both you and your carry-on luggage must be X-rayed. To speed things up, take off anything that is likely to trigger the alarm. Personal belongings like your jacket, belt and headphones need to go through the machine.
  • All electronic devices, including your phone and tablet, will also need to be scanned separately.
  • Want to bring along your favourite cologne or perfume? No problem. As long as it's in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it's stored in a zip-lock bag, you're permitted to bring it with you in your carry-on luggage.
  • It's also possible you'll be asked to take your shoes off for scanning,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a wise idea.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them in your checked luggage. They won't be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
